Fort Stanton, located between Anacostia Park and Congress Heights, is a residential and park-adjacent Washington neighborhood with wooded hillsides and a historic Civil War-era fort site.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Fort Stanton Park trails and the recreation fields, where joggers, dog walkers, and pickup games set the daily rhythm. Housing leans toward mid-century brick homes and garden-style apartments set along curving streets and mature trees. The Anacostia Arts Center and Honfleur Gallery add a creative pulse nearby, while the Frederick Douglass National Historic Site grounds the area in local history. A short ride away, the St. Elizabeths East campus brings food-hall energy at the Roost DC and open-air events on the lawn.

The purpose of the R-2 zone is to: Provide for areas with semi-detached houses; and Protect these areas from invasion by denser types of residential development.; The R-2 zone is intended to provide for areas predominantly developed with semi-detached houses on moderately sized lots that also contain some detached houses.
